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Chemnitz's airport?
Book a flight to Chemnitz and you'll be touching down at Dresden Airport (DRS).
What airport is best to fly into Chemnitz?
A flight to Chemnitz means coming in to land at Dresden Airport (DRS). Get off the plane, collect your luggage and you'll be 64 kilometres from downtown.
How many airlines fly to Chemnitz?
There are 8 airlines connecting Chemnitz with 9 airports globally.
Which airlines fly to Chemnitz?
Lufthansa operates a large amount of flights to Chemnitz. Catching a Lufthansa flight from Frankfurt is the most popular way of getting there.
How many nonstop flights are there to Chemnitz?
With roughly 67 direct flights operating every week, you'll be arriving in Chemnitz before you can ask, "Are we there yet?"
Where are the most popular flights to Chemnitz departing from?
Travellers frequently depart from Frankfurt, Munich and Zurich airports when flying to Chemnitz.
How long is the flight to Chemnitz Airport?
If it's Frankfurt you're leaving behind, you'll be in the air for around 1 hour and 5 minutes before you arrive in Chemnitz. Airport to airport from Munich takes approximately 55 minutes and from Zurich, the flight time is 1 hour and 25 minutes.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Double-check that you don't have a pocket knife hiding in one of the zippers of your carry-on luggage. Other restricted items include flammable or explosive products, such as aerosol cans and fuel, and gels and liquids in containers with a volume of more than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res).

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ort should be your highest priority when choosing what to wear on board. Loose, breathable clothing is a wise choice, as are enclosed shoes like sneakers.
  • You're probably aware of deep vein thrombosis (DVT), a blood clotting condition caused by long periods of inactivity. To lower your risk on board, drink plenty of water, consider wearing compression tights or socks and move your lower limbs often.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Chemnitz?
A little pre-planning before you get to the airport will make your trip to Chemnitz easy and painless. We've rounded up some handy tips and tricks for a stress-free journey through security:

  • First things first. Your passport and boarding pass will need to be inspected by airport security. Keep them handy to avoid fumbling around for them.
  • The X-ray machine comes next. Empty your pockets and remove anything metal that is likely to beep. This includes items like headphones or earphones, as well as heavy coats or jackets. They'll all need to go on the X-ray conveyor belt.
  • Electronic devices like phones and laptops will also have to go on a tray for inspection. No need to worry though, you'll be back online before you know it.
  • Can't travel without your favourite perfume or cologne? As long as the volume is no greater than 3.4 ounces (100 millilitres) and it's stored in a zip-close bag, you can bring it with you in your carry-on baggage.
  • There's a possibility that you'll need to remove your shoes to be X-rayed, so wearing slip-on shoes is always a wise idea.
  • Take all prohibited items out of your carry-on bag. If you have any sharp objects like a pocket knife or tools, pack them in your checked baggage. They won't be allowed on board.
